Transaction 3f8196bf4964a069515fc94eabaf6e625eb8708b3d3412f294be8dfd99c308bf

3 Input
2 Outputs
  • 3f8196bf4964a069515fc94eabaf6e625eb8708b3d3412f294be8dfd99c308bf:0
  • value  1043674
    address  1Kfw2DtYvc42WtUSXdeUCVDxuFDNBygcP2
  • 3f8196bf4964a069515fc94eabaf6e625eb8708b3d3412f294be8dfd99c308bf:1
  • value  4039182
    address  1C26WSuETbVdo3ifUfF1XQzgVQMbDcTm5v